1 January – 31 December
MSEK Note 2013 2012
Sales 3, 4 23,750 24,010
Cost of goods sold -17,422 -16,802
Gross income 6,328 7,208
Other operating income 5 204 338
Marketing expenses -2,082 -2,191
Administrative expenses -1,111 -1,215
Research and development costs -1,762 -2,096
Other operating expenses 6 -257 -19
Share in income of associated companies 21 25 25
Operating income 10, 11, 12 1,345 2,050
Share in income of associated companies 21 - 2
Financial income 62 153
Financial expenses -428 -202
Net financial items 13 -366 -47
Income before taxes 979 2,003
Taxes 15 -237 -443
Net income for the year 742 1,560
Attributable to:
Parent Company’s shareholders 741 1,585
Non-controlling interest 1 -25
Earnings per share before dilution (SEK) 34 6.98 15.00
Earnings per share after dilution (SEK) 34 6.79 14.52
2012 is restated according to the changed accounting principles for pensions (IAS19)

ORDERS
Order bookings in 2013 were on a much higher level than in
2012. The increase was mainly due to orders received during the
year from FMV, for the development and serial production of
GripenE, totalling SEK 29.8 billion.
In all, 87 per cent (76) of order bookings were attributable to de-
fence-related operations and 30 per cent (57) were attributable to
customers outside Sweden.
During 2013, index and price changes had a positive effect on
order bookings of MSEK 97 compared to MSEK 148 in 2012.
Orders received, where the total order value exceeded
MSEK100, represented 80per cent (52) of total order bookings.
The order backlog at the year-end amounted to MSEK59,870,
compared to MSEK 34,151 at the beginning of the year.
Order backlog duration :
2014: SEK 17.4 billion
2015: SEK 10.8 billion
2016: SEK 8.1 billion
2017: SEK 11.1 billion
After 2017: SEK 12.5 billion
SALES
Sales during 2013 decreased by 1 per cent compared to
2012.
Acquisitions contributed to the increase in sales by 2 per cent,
however offset by a negative impact from currency effects of
1per cent.
Sales in markets outside Sweden amounted to MSEK 13,936
(15,245), or 59 per cent (64) of total sales.
81 per cent (82) of sales were related to the defence market.
SALES BY MARKET REGION
MSEK
Jan-Dec
2013
Jan-Dec
2012
Sweden 9,814 8,765
EU excluding Sweden 3,933 4,640
Rest of Europe 621 390
Americas 2,987 2,780
Asia 4,311 4,886
Africa 930 1,345
Australia, etc. 1,154 1,204
Total 23,750 24,010
SALES BY MARKET SEGMENTS
MSEK
Jan-Dec
2013
Jan-Dec
2012
Air 10,693 9,283
Land 6,462 7,997
Naval 2,292 2,569
Civil Security 1,979 1,837
Commercial Aeronautics 1,615 1,477
Other 709 847
Total 23,750 24,010
